Boy Scouts Will Vote to End Ban on Gay Members & Leaders
The ban could be lifted as soon as next week
Next>Image: AP
The Boy Scouts of America could allow gay members and troop leaders as early as next week, according to USA Today.
The announcement is a stunning reversal of the policy set in 2012, which reaffirmed a decades-long ban on openly gay members. Since then, a petition to reverse the policy has been signed 1.2 million times at Change.org.
The new gay-friendly ruling needs approval from the national board, which meets next week.
The policy won't dictate that all scouting groups should receive gay members. Rather, it will allow the Boy Scouts' 290 local councils and other sponsoring groups to set their own policy.
